Q: Is 42,058,255 a Prime Number?
A: No, 42,058,255 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 42058255 can be evenly divided by 1 5 17 85 494,803 2,474,015 8,411,651 and 42,058,255, with no remainder.
Since 42,058,255 cannot be divided by just 1 and 42,058,255, it is not a prime number.
